]> git.karo-electronics.de Git - karo-tx-linux.git/blobdiff - drivers/pci/hotplug/cpqphp_core.c
PCI hotplug: cpqphp: fix kernel NULL pointer dereference
[karo-tx-linux.git] / drivers / pci / hotplug / cpqphp_core.c
index 54defec51d0895f7dd2136230fa56e87e8feac3b..87a68d298a45c3a9291ba33c3efc1562aebb72dc 100644 (file)
@@ -435,7 +435,7 @@ static int ctrl_slot_setup(struct controller *ctrl,
                                slot->number, ctrl->slot_device_offset,
                                slot_number);
                result = pci_hp_register(hotplug_slot,
-                                        ctrl->pci_dev->subordinate,
+                                        ctrl->pci_dev->bus,
                                         slot->device);
                if (result) {
                        err("pci_hp_register failed with error %d\n", result);